Labour’s deputy marketing campaign coordinator says her get together must rebuild belief with Muslim voters, amid an obvious backlash over its stance on Gaza.

The get together’s place on the Israel-Hamas conflict seems to have dented its help in Muslim areas in England’s native elections.

Labour’s Ellie Reeves admitted it had “loads of work to do” to rebuild help earlier than the final election.

She added this included guaranteeing voters “perceive our place”.

In 58 native council wards analysed by the BBC, the place greater than 1 in 5 residents determine as Muslim, Labour’s share of the vote was 21% down on 2021, the final time most seats have been contested.

It was a draw back to an in any other case constructive efficiency for Labour, which noticed it acquire greater than 170 councillors to take management of eight councils.

The potential influence on a normal election is unclear, nevertheless, with some proof the most important drops in help are largely confined to areas the place the get together’s help was already very robust.

And there are indicators that any hostile response was much less outstanding in London, the place incumbent Labour mayor Sadiq Khan known as for a ceasefire earlier than the get together management did.

Labour’s vote is up by 3 factors on common in elements of London the place greater than 15% determine as Muslim, in contrast with 4.5% the place the proportion is lower than this.

Its preliminary stance after the conflict started, by which it known as for humanitarian pauses within the combating, prompted Labour resignations in councils and from its frontbench final 12 months.

The decline in its vote share in areas with an enormous Muslim inhabitants seems to have been largely to the advantage of unbiased candidates standing in these areas.

‘Lot of listening’

Chatting with BBC Breakfast on Saturday, Ellie Reeves stated: “We all know that we have quite a lot of work to do to rebuild belief with Muslim communities.

“I perceive folks’s considerations about what’s occurring in Gaza. The lack of life there was insupportable – that is why we have now known as a direct ceasefire”.

She added that “loads of listening must be performed,” and the get together additionally wanted to ensure voters “perceive our place”.

Labour’s nationwide election co-ordinator Pat McFadden echoed her, telling the BBC’s Sunday with Laura Kuenssberg programme that the state of affairs within the Center East was a “excessive international coverage precedence” for Labour, if it was elected.

“The higher lives that individuals need for the Palestinian folks is one thing the Labour management shares,” he stated.

He acknowledged that in some elements of the nation, the battle was proving an issue for Labour and stated: “There might be some individuals who perhaps voted Labour prior to now who have not within the native elections due to this situation and the place that is the case we’ll work to get folks’s help again.”

In Blackburn with Darwen, Labour misplaced council seats to unbiased candidates who stop the get together over the management’s Gaza stance.

It additionally confronted a surge from pro-Palestinian independents in Bradford, the place the Labour council chief stated Gaza had been a “massive situation”.

The native get together chief in Oldham stated the battle was an element there, the place Labour misplaced total management of the council, but in addition blamed a wider unhappiness with “mainstream events”.

George Galloway’s strongly pro-Palestinian Employees Celebration of Britain received 4 seats – two in Rochdale, one in Calderdale and one in Manchester, the place they ousted the Labour deputy chief of the council Luthfur Rahman.

Israel launched a navy marketing campaign in Gaza to destroy Hamas in response to the group’s assault on southern Israel on 7 October, throughout which about 1,200 folks have been killed and 253 others have been taken hostage.

Greater than 34,500 folks have been killed in Gaza since then, in line with the territory’s Hamas-run well being ministry.
